Market Context

In recent weeks, the broader agricultural input sector has seen fluctuating investor sentiment, tied to evolving projections for global grain demand, seasonal planting plans across major crop-producing regions, and shifts in input cost pressures. CF, as one of the largest nitrogen fertilizer producers in North America, has seen its price action correlate closely with these sector-wide trends this month, rather than being driven by isolated company-specific announcements. The recent 2.24% price decline occurred on slightly above average trading volume, indicating a measurable shift in near-term positioning among market participants. Analysts estimate that sector volatility may persist in the coming weeks, as updates on planting progress and cross-border fertilizer export flows become available, which could have knock-on effects for CF’s trading activity.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, CF is currently trading between well-defined near-term support and resistance levels. The identified support level sits at $113.01, a price point that has acted as a reliable floor for the stock in recent trading sessions, with consistent buying interest emerging whenever the stock has dipped to that range over the past month. The near-term resistance level is at $124.91, a level that has capped multiple upward attempts in recent weeks, as selling pressure has tended to pick up as CF approaches that price point.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, a range that signals neither extreme overbought nor oversold conditions, suggesting that there may be room for price movement in either direction without an imminent technical reset. CF is also tr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, a sign that near-term trend momentum remains mixed, with no clear sustained directional bias visible in recent price action.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ios that market participants are monitoring for CF. If the stock continues its recent downward move and tests the $113.01 support level, a sustained break below that level could potentially lead to increased near-term volatility, with investors watching for whether buying interest re-emerges at lower price ranges. On the upside, if CF can build positive momentum and break above the $124.91 resistance level on consistent, above-average volume, that move could possibly open the door to a test of higher price ranges not seen in recent months. Broader macroeconomic and sector factors will also likely play a role in CF’s trajectory: upcoming updates on global crop yield projections, fertilizer supply chain disruptions, and interest rate expectations could all influence investor sentiment toward the stock in the coming weeks. It is worth noting that technical levels are dynamic, and may shift as new market data becomes available.
